Job description

Professional ServicesPlano,Texas
Salary: USD 83500.00 - 136200.00 Annually

The Executive Program Manager is a central operations position that manages programs and special projects for the Executive Leadership Team (ELT) at the division level. This role focuses on driving completion of projects, conducting research and analysis, and responding to ad-hoc business requests from ELT members. The position requires strong analytical skills, project management capabilities, and the ability to work independently on varied assignments. This person will gather data, synthesize information, manage small-to-medium projects, synchronize related communications across the division, and support the Central Operations team with ELT-related work. This is a project-focused analyst position supporting strategic initiatives.
